mysql是一种开源关系型数据库管理系统,它使用sql语言来管理和操作数据。MySQL具有高度的可靠性、可扩展性和性能,因此被广泛应用于Web应用程序、电子商务平台、社交媒体网站、企业级应用程序等各种场合。
以下是一些mysql数据库的基本概念和特点:
数据库: MySQL是一种关系型数据库,它的数据是按照表格的形式组织的,表格由行和列组成。
表格: 表格是MySQL中的最基本的数据存储结构,由行和列组成,每个列包含一个数据类型,如文本、整数、浮点数等。
数据行: 表格中的数据存储在数据行中,每行包含了表格中的各个字段数据。
列: 表格中的每个字段都是一个列,包含了相同数据类型的数据。
主键: 表格中的每个数据行都必须具有一个唯一的标识符,这个标识符称为主键。
索引: MySQL使用索引来提高查询速度,索引是一种数据结构,用于快速访问数据。
视图: 视图是一种虚拟的表格,它是基于一个或多个表格创建的,可以使用SQL语句查询。
存储过程: 存储过程是一段预定义的SQL代码,它被存储在数据库中,并可以被多次调用,提高了数据库的性能。
触发器: 触发器是一种特殊类型的存储过程,它是在表格中插入、更新或删除数据时自动触发的,可以用来实现数据约束和业务逻辑。
发表评论